What does a security guard do?

Security Guards work in various organizations to provide site or inventory monitoring and crime prevention activities. This may include actively patrolling an area on foot or in a security vehicle, or standing guard at key entrances or exits. In other cases, Security Guards may monitor security video footage and check credentials for those entering a facility. In an emergency they help direct emergency vehicles and police; they may also administer basic first aid. Security Guards keep accurate logs of daily or nightly activities and report any concerns to their supervisor. Ultimately, a Security Guard seeks to de-escalate a conflict whenever possible, but on occasion, they may need to restrain an individual. A job as a Security Guard likely demands non-traditional hours; some facilities require security for nights, weekends, and holidays.

How hard is it to get hired as a security guard?

Getting hired as a security guard typically requires a high school diploma or equivalent, a clean background check, and sometimes a security license or certification depending on the state. Employers often look for good communication skills, reliability, and the ability to handle stressful situations, with some positions requiring prior experience or training. The hiring process can vary in difficulty based on location, the employer's requirements, and the level of security clearance needed.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a security guard,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Security Guard, you need a keen sense of observation, basic security procedures knowledge, and typically a high school diploma or equivalent, often supplemented by relevant licensing. Familiarity with surveillance systems, alarm panels, and incident reporting software is commonly required. Strong communication, alertness, and reliability are standout soft skills for this role. These abilities are crucial to effectively protect people and property, respond to emergencies, and maintain a secure environment.

What is a security guard?

Security guards are professionals responsible for protecting property, assets, and people from theft, vandalism, and other potential dangers. They monitor surveillance equipment, patrol assigned areas, and enforce rules and regulations to maintain safety. Security guards may work in a variety of settings, including businesses, schools, hospitals, and public events. In addition to preventing crime, they often respond to emergencies and provide assistance to visitors or employees as needed.

What are some common challenges security guards face during their shifts, and how are these typically managed?

Security Guards often encounter challenges such as managing unauthorized access, handling emergencies, and dealing with difficult individuals. These situations require strong observation skills, quick decision-making, and adherence to established protocols. Most employers provide regular training and clear guidelines to help guards respond effectively and safely. Team communication and support from supervisors are also essential in ensuring that challenges are managed professionally and incidents are reported accurately.
